From the writer Andy Briggs:
SATURDAY, 19 MAY 2012

I am excited to see that the movie I wrote and Exec Produced, LEGENDARY: TOMB OF THE DRAGON, has started shooting today in China. Produced by Midsummer Films, it’s a UK/Chinese co-production, shot in 3D for release next year.

Starring DOLPH LUNDGREN and SCOTT ADKINS, and directed by ERIC STYLES, here’s the outline:

Travis Preston is called to investigate if a legendary lake monster is behind the deaths at a remote construction site. As the death toll mounts, Preston discovers the beast is not only real, but has a taste for human flesh.
